Zylstra Genealogy

OriginsThe surname 'Zylstra' is of Dutch origin. It is derived from the Dutch word 'zijl' meaning 'sluice' or 'watergate' and the suffix '-stra' which is commonly found in Dutch surnames. The name likely originated as an occupational surname for someone who lived near or worked at a watergate.
Geographic DistributionThe surname 'Zylstra' is most commonly found in the Netherlands, particularly in the province of Friesland. It is also found in smaller numbers in other Dutch-speaking regions such as Groningen and North Holland. There are also individuals with the surname 'Zylstra' who have immigrated to countries like the United States, Canada, and South Africa.
VariationsVariations of the surname 'Zylstra' include 'Zijlstra' and 'Zielstra'. These variations may be the result of regional dialects or spelling changes over time.
